This continued for a 15-year study found that fish oil-containing fish with high omega -3 rich in unsaturated fatty acids and vitamin D, if such a high-fat fish, eat, their chances of suffering from renal cell carcinoma and compared to people who totally do not eat fish lower 74 percentage points. 20, according to the Associated Press reported that, similar to tuna, cod fish and freshwater fish such as low in fat and lean fish did not show a high-fat fish with the same anti-cancer benefits. Compared with lean fish, fatty fish, unsaturated fatty acids contained in the former 30 times, while vitamin D levels also reached the former 5 times. The researchers believe that fatty acids could slow the growth of cancer cells, while the kidney patients are usually the body are deficient in vitamin D.
If the Karolinska Institute in Stockholm Card Walker said: "The high-fat fish, the name may make people shy away from, but this fat is perfectly healthy, so I recommend eating high-fat fish, rather than to eat lean fish, because the you have benefited from. "She goes on to say:" From the definition, more fatty fish does contain more calories, but its health benefits arising from completely able to hide this small shortcoming. "
Researchers Journal of the American Medical Association has published their research results, but they did not indicate whether it can resist high-fat fish and other types of cancer. The study involved 61000 women, ranging in age from 40-76, of which 150 were suffering from renal cell carcinoma. According to the American Cancer Society data, in the United States for one seventy-seven the risk of suffering from kidney cancer this year has 39000 Americans are diagnosed with kidney cancer. Disease risk for men is the women's two-fold.
